The Transglossia Research Team of the Department of World Literature at the Humanities Research Institute of Pusan National University will hold a domestic academic conference on the 17th at the Induk Hall auditorium of Pusan National University, under the theme "World Literature and the Politics of Translation."


At this academic conference, experts from related fields at Pusan National University, Sungkyunkwan University, Korea Maritime and Ocean University, Dong-Eui University, Baekseok University, and Sookmyung Women's University will participate to share opinions on language and translation issues that have emerged along with the trend of world literature.

As world literature has emerged as a powerful force leading the publishing market, multilingual situations have been overlooked, and English-centered monolingual literature has become dominant.


The experts participating in this academic conference will revisit the conflicts and tensions that arise when world literature and translation intervene, identifying aspects that can help newly understand the current monolingual world literature.



Through this, they plan to seek new directions and discuss how world literature and translation can contribute to broader cultural understanding and interaction beyond the illusion of monolingualism.
